How they compare

Jordan currently reports 857.61 million tonnes against 804.15 million tonnes in Chad, a difference of 53.46 million tonnes.

That makes Jordan's figure about 1.1 times Chad's.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 75 shared years of data; in 1950 it was Chad ahead.

Chad ranks 131st and Jordan ranks 128th of 194 countries.
